HIGH SCHOOL PREPARATORY FINANCIAL ASSISTANCE
The High School Preparatory Financial Assistance program is available for high school students attending or planning to attend an accredit high school preparatory school.
Requirements include:
Be an enrolled member of the Navajo Nation,
Must be officially admitted and enrolled full-time to an accredited preparatory high school, grades 9-12.
Complete all necessary Educational Financial Assistance forms by school personnel.
Two letters of recommendation.
One-page essay by student about "Why I want to attend a Preparatory School"
Must have a GPA of 3.3 or above for consideration for financial assistance.
